Bayeux  3.4.1
Core Foundation library for SuperNEMO
Public Member Functions | Public Attributes | List of all members
datatools::configuration::parsing::dependency_logic_ast_op Struct Reference

AST general operator node: More...

#include <bayeux/datatools/configuration/variant_dependency_logic_parsing.h>

Public Member Functions

void print (std::ostream &out_, int indent_=0) const

Public Attributes

std::string op_symbol
 Operator symbol. More...
std::vector< dependency_logic_ast_nodechildren
 Child nodes. More...

Detailed Description

AST general operator node:

Member Function Documentation

◆ print()

void datatools::configuration::parsing::dependency_logic_ast_op::print ( std::ostream &  out_,
int  indent_ = 0 
) const

Member Data Documentation

◆ children

std::vector<dependency_logic_ast_node> datatools::configuration::parsing::dependency_logic_ast_op::children

Child nodes.

◆ op_symbol

std::string datatools::configuration::parsing::dependency_logic_ast_op::op_symbol

Operator symbol.

The documentation for this struct was generated from the following file: